Hi!

The other day, I was thinking, "wouldn't i= t be useful to have a sumti-raising infix cmavo?".
In other = words, wouldn't it be useful to have a cmavo that goes between the rais= ed sumti and the rest.

la solpa'i / la selpa&#= 39;i / la me zi'o already discussed it over on his blog:

Having said that, there is this fancy word,= {zo'ei} (of LAhE).
It's roughly equivalent to {zo'e = pe}, but more of a single word than two.
While {tu'a}, {jai} = and {kai'a} (from the blog post) relate to a sumti and an event,
<= div>{zo'ei} is a relation between a sumti and something related to it.<= /div>

This brings us to metonyms.

Metonyms are somewhat related to metaphors;
they are the usage of an object in a sentence instead of something= of that object.
For example, in the sentence "Orders came i= n from the office", even though "office" really stands for &= quot;boss" (or something), "office" is used because it has s= ome relation to "boss".

If we were to tr= anslate this sentence to Lojban with the metonym usage, we'd get
<= div>{ lo briju cu minde }.
Because Lojban is a logical language t= o some extent, it's incorrect to say that -- offices don't give ord= ers.
Just like { mi cizra }, which needs a {jai} (because I'm= not an event), { lo briju cu minde } should also be fixed with a {jai}-lik= e cmavo, X. X, contrary to {jai}, would be in SE (because we don't need= to use the {jai}-plus-sumtcita feature).
In order to fix the= example, we'd say {zo'ei lo briju cu minde} (which is not very nat= ural), or, using X, {lo briju cu X minde}.
